Cremation site deaths: Protesters block NH, demand judicial probe

JAMMU : Protesters blocked the Jammu-Pathankot national highway in Gangyal here on Saturday, demanding a judicial probe into the deaths of two men due to the alleged negligence of the district administra­tion two days ago.

Vimal (38) and Vipin Zadoo (35) had gone to cremate their 64-year-old uncle, who had died of Covid-19, in Sidhra area where they fainted and eventually died after crying for help and water amid scorching heat. They were cremated on Saturday.

“The deaths of the young men are the direct result of administra­tion’s negligence. They were taken from place to place in search of a cremation site amid heat wave and were not even provided water,” said one of the protesters, claiming that they died of dehydratio­n and it cannot be dismissed as natural death and should instead be treated as “murder”.

Another protestor said, “The administra­tion has now announced ₹2 lakh ex-gratia to get away with their murders. We demand judicial probe, suitable compensati­on and government job for their kin.”

Senior BJP leader and former legislator Vikram Randhawa said those responsibl­e for failing to protect their lives should be taken to task.
